interface ExpressionVariableProperty
Language | Type name |
---|---|
.NET | Amazon.CDK.AWS.IoTSiteWise.CfnAssetModel.ExpressionVariableProperty |
Go | github.com/aws/aws-cdk-go/awscdk/v2/awsiotsitewise#CfnAssetModel_ExpressionVariableProperty |
Java | software.amazon.awscdk.services.iotsitewise.CfnAssetModel.ExpressionVariableProperty |
Python | aws_cdk.aws_iotsitewise.CfnAssetModel.ExpressionVariableProperty |
TypeScript | aws-cdk-lib » aws_iotsitewise » CfnAssetModel » ExpressionVariableProperty |
Contains expression variable information.
Example
// The code below shows an example of how to instantiate this type.
// The values are placeholders you should change.
import { aws_iotsitewise as iotsitewise } from 'aws-cdk-lib';
const expressionVariableProperty: iotsitewise.CfnAssetModel.ExpressionVariableProperty = {
name: 'name',
value: {
hierarchyExternalId: 'hierarchyExternalId',
hierarchyId: 'hierarchyId',
hierarchyLogicalId: 'hierarchyLogicalId',
propertyExternalId: 'propertyExternalId',
propertyId: 'propertyId',
propertyLogicalId: 'propertyLogicalId',
propertyPath: [{
name: 'name',
}],
},
};
Properties
Name | Type | Description |
---|---|---|
name | string | The friendly name of the variable to be used in the expression. |
value | IResolvable | Variable | The variable that identifies an asset property from which to use values. |
name
Type:
string
The friendly name of the variable to be used in the expression.
value
Type:
IResolvable
|
Variable
The variable that identifies an asset property from which to use values.